Odnośniki graficzne w stopce skórki Bifrost
|
talent |
Dodany dnia 01.09.2011 01:11:33
|
Przedszkolak
Postów: 40 Ostrzeżeń: 3
v7.02.03 Data rejestracji: 14.01.2007 00:31
|
Chciałbym wzbogacić stopkę mojej strony o dodatkowe obrazki z podpiętymi adresami, np do profili na facebooku, nk, do bannerów itp. Fajnie gdyby były one widoczne na każdej podstronie.
Nie wiem które pliki podać, będę strzalał:
theme.php
<?php
/*-------------------------------------------------------+
| PHP-Fusion Content Management System
| Copyright (C) 2002 - 2010 Nick Jones
| http://www.php-fusion.co.uk/
+--------------------------------------------------------+
| Bifrost Theme for PHP-Fusion
| Filename: theme.php
| Author: Johan Wilson
| Version 1.1
+--------------------------------------------------------+
| This program is released as free software under the
| Affero GPL license. You can redistribute it and/or
| modify it under the terms of this license which you
| can read by viewing the included agpl.txt or online
| at http://www.gnu.org/licenses/agpl.html. Removal of this
| copyright header is strictly prohibited without
| written permission from the original author(s).
+--------------------------------------------------------*/
if (!defined("IN_FUSION")) { die("Access Denied"); }
if (file_exists(THEME."locale/".LOCALESET."locale.php")) {
require_once THEME."locale/".LOCALESET."locale.php";
} else {
require_once THEME."locale/English/locale.php";
}
require_once INCLUDES."theme_functions_include.php";
require_once THEME."config.php";
require_once THEME."header.php";
require_once THEME."functions.php";
require_once THEME."footer.php";
function render_page() {
global $aidlink, $locale, $settings, $userdata; add_handler("theme_head_output"); ?>
<div id="content" class="container_24">
<div id="header">
<div id="logo" class="grid_6">
<?php echo showbanners(); ?>
</div><!-- /logo -->
<div id="nav" class="grid_16 push_1">
<?php navigation(); ?>
</div><!-- /nav -->
<div class="grid_9 hinfo">
<p></p>
</div><!-- /hinfo -->
<div class="grid_6 push_1 hinfo">
<br>
<div>
</div>
</form>
</div><!-- /search -->
<div class="grid_6 push_2 userinfo hinfo">
<?php userinfo(); ?>
</div><!-- /userinfo -->
</div><!-- /header -->
<div id="main" class="grid_24">
<?php echo U_CENTER; ?>
<?php echo CONTENT; ?>
<?php echo L_CENTER; ?>
</div><!-- /main -->
</div><!-- /content -->
<div id="footer">
<div class="container_24">
<?php navigation(false); ?>
<div class="clearfix"></div>
<div id="subfooter">
<small><?php echo showcopyright(); ?></small>
</div><!-- /subfooter -->
</div>
</div><!-- /footer -->
<?php get_footer_tags(); ?>
<?php echo (DEBUG ? "<div id='debug'><strong>Debug is on </strong>" : "<!-- ").showrendertime().(DEBUG ? "</div><!-- /debug -->": " -->")."\n";
}
function render_news($subject, $news, $info) {
global $locale,$data,$settings;
echo !isset($_GET['readmore']) && $info['news_ext'] == "y" ? "<h2 class='posttitle'><a href='/news.php?readmore=".$info['news_id']."'>".strip_tags($subject)."</a></h2>\n" : opentable($subject); ?>
<div class="postmeta">
<span><?php echo showdate("%B %d, %Y", $info['news_date']); ?></span>
<span class="i-cat"><?php echo $locale['news_in']; ?> <?php echo substr(newscat($info), 18); ?></span>
<span class="i-aur"><?php echo $locale['news_by']; ?> <?php echo profile_link($info['user_id'], $info['user_name'], $info['user_status']); ?></span>
<span class="i-com"> <?php echo $info['news_allow_comments'] && $settings['comments_enabled'] == "1" ? "<a href='news.php?readmore=".$info['news_id']."#comments'>".($info['news_comments'] != 0 ? $info['news_comments'] : "").($info['news_comments'] == 1 || $info['news_comments'] == 0 ? $locale['global_073b'] : $locale['global_073'])."</a>": ""; ?></span>
</div>
<div class="post">
<?php echo "$news\n"; ?>
</div>
<?php closetable();
}
function render_article($subject, $article, $info) {
global $locale;
opentable($subject);
echo "<div class='postmeta'>".($info['article_breaks'] == "y" ? nl2br($article) : $article)."</div>
<div>
".articleposter($info," ·").articleopts($info,"·").itemoptions("A",$info['article_id']).
"</div>\n";
closetable();
}
$pi=0;
function opentable($title="") {
static $pi;
echo (!empty($title) ? ($pi==0 ? "<h1 class='title'>$title</h1>" : "<h2 class='title'>$title</h2>") : "")."\n";
$pi++;
}
function closetable() {
echo "\t\t<!-- /section -->\n";
}
function openside($title="", $collapse = false, $state = "on") {
echo !empty($title) ? "<h3>$title</h3>\n" : "";
}
function closeside() {
echo "<!-- /side -->";
}
footer.php
<?php
if (!defined("IN_FUSION")) { die("Access Denied"); }
function get_footer_tags(){
?>
<script src="http://ajax.googleapis.com/ajax/libs/jquery/1.4.4/jquery.min.js"></script>
<script>!window.jQuery && document.write(unescape('%3Cscript src="<?php echo static_content(); ?>js/jquery-1.4.3.min.js"%3E%3C/script%3E'))</script>
<?php if (DEBUG) : ?>
<script src="<?php echo static_content(); ?>js/plugins.js?v=1.1"></script>
<script src="<?php echo static_content(); ?>js/script.js?v=1.1"></script>
<?php else : ?>
<script src="<?php echo static_content(); ?>js/combined.js?v=2.0"></script>
<?php endif; ?>
<!--[if lt IE 7 ]>
<script src="<?php echo static_content(); ?>js/dd_belatedpng.js?v=1.1"></script>
<script>DD_belatedPNG.fix('img, .png_bg');</script>
<![endif]-->
<?php if (ANALYTICS) : ?>
<script>
var _gaq = [['_setAccount', '<?php echo ANALYTICS_ACCOUNT; ?>'], <?php echo ANALYTICS_MULTI ? "['_setDomainName', '".ANALYTICS_DOMAIN."'], " : ""; ?>['_trackPageview']];
(function(d, t) {
var g = d.createElement(t), s = d.getElementsByTagName(t)[0];
g.async = true; g.src = '//www.google-analytics.com/ga.js'; s.parentNode.insertBefore(g, s);
})(document, 'script');
</script>
<?php endif;
}
Edytowane przez Pieka dnia 01.09.2011 02:01:46
|
|
|
|
Wścibski Gość |
Dodany dnia 25.11.2024 00:33:02
|
Pan Kontekstualny
Postów: n^x
Data rejestracji: Zawsze
|
|
IP: localhost |
|
|
Fasonsql |
Dodany dnia 01.09.2011 12:19:28
|
Przedszkolak
Postów: 75 Pomógł: 3 Ostrzeżeń: 1
Data rejestracji: 01.01.2011 20:26
|
Wystarczy theme.php.
Za stopkę odpowiadają te linie:
<div id="footer">
<div class="container_24">
<?php navigation(false); ?>
<div class="clearfix"></div>
<div id="subfooter">
<small><?php echo showcopyright(); ?></small>
</div><!-- /subfooter -->
</div>
</div><!-- /footer -->
Wystarczy je edytować żeby dodać swoje odnośniki. Nie wiem gdzie i dokładnie co chcesz dodać więc na razie wskazuje ci tylko linie odpowiedzialne za stopkę.
Aplikacje Windows Phone | Front-end Developer | Web-Designer
|
|
|
|
talent |
Dodany dnia 01.09.2011 12:45:58
|
Przedszkolak
Postów: 40 Ostrzeżeń: 3
v7.02.03 Data rejestracji: 14.01.2007 00:31
|
Hmm, póki co nic mi nie mówi ten kod, będę musiał się nim pobawić w domu.
Myślę że najlepiej byłoby wstawić pod albo nad stopką miejsce na kod HTML, bo z wstawieniem obrazków w HTML już sobie chyba każdy poradzi
Edytowane przez Pieka dnia 01.09.2011 13:30:53
|
|
|
|
Fasonsql |
Dodany dnia 01.09.2011 12:52:35
|
Przedszkolak
Postów: 75 Pomógł: 3 Ostrzeżeń: 1
Data rejestracji: 01.01.2011 20:26
|
Miejsce na kod to po prostu. Dajesz:
echo "tutaj kod html";
Aplikacje Windows Phone | Front-end Developer | Web-Designer
|
|
|
|
Pieka |
Dodany dnia 01.09.2011 13:33:04
|
Postów: 19882 Pomógł: 767
v7.02.03 Data rejestracji: 23.02.2005 18:12
|
W PA od wersji 5.x jest pole, w którym można podawac kod np. HTML. Nie trzeba niczego modyfikować.
Jestem jaki jestem
|
|
|
|
Xerxes |
Dodany dnia 01.09.2011 13:53:18
|
Początkujący
Postów: 121 Pomógł: 4 Ostrzeżeń: 1
v7.02.07 Data rejestracji: 05.10.2010 18:24
|
Pieka napisał(a):
W PA od wersji 5.x jest pole, w którym można podawac kod np. HTML. Nie trzeba niczego modyfikować.
Jeżeli them ma w stopce umieszczoną odpowiednią funkcję wyświetlającą, a chyba wiesz, że nie wszystkie takową posiadają. |
|
|
|
talent |
Dodany dnia 01.09.2011 13:54:50
|
Przedszkolak
Postów: 40 Ostrzeżeń: 3
v7.02.03 Data rejestracji: 14.01.2007 00:31
|
Ten them widocznie ma, bo nawet nie potrzeba echo, wszystko się ładnie wyświetla.
Potrzebowałem tylko aby ktoś mi wskazał odpowiednie miejsce.
Dzięki wielkie! |
|
|
|
Pieka |
Dodany dnia 01.09.2011 15:47:24
|
Postów: 19882 Pomógł: 767
v7.02.03 Data rejestracji: 23.02.2005 18:12
|
Xerxes napisał(a):
Jeżeli them ma w stopce umieszczoną odpowiednią funkcję wyświetlającą, a chyba wiesz, że nie wszystkie takową posiadają.
Każdy poprawnie wykonany ja ma, a tandeta sie nie zajmuje.
Jestem jaki jestem
|
|
|
|
Xerxes |
Dodany dnia 02.09.2011 15:10:09
|
Początkujący
Postów: 121 Pomógł: 4 Ostrzeżeń: 1
v7.02.07 Data rejestracji: 05.10.2010 18:24
|
Nie każdy nie mający odpowiednich funkcji z PHP-Fusion jest tandetny. Ale już kwestia swojego myślenia. Dobra, nie offtopuję już. |
|
|